📋 Fast Facts
  • Seven groups of Lombard buildings across the Italian Peninsula inscribed as UNESCO World Heritage in 2011
  • Spans the Lombard rule period: 568–774 AD, a transformative era in medieval European development
  • Includes fortresses, churches, monasteries, and temples blending Germanic, Roman, Byzantine, and Christian architectural styles
  • The Sanctuary of San Michele in Monte Sant'Angelo is the most visited pilgrimage site within the series
